Pralhad Venkatesh Joshi has once again found himself at the Centre of Political attention as he re-enters Modi-led NDA government. A die-hard RSS loyalist Pralhad Joshi is a fifth time member of parliament from the BJP party’s bastion of Dharwad in Karnataka.

Pralhad Joshi Born in to a traditional North Karnataka Brahmin family in Bijapuron November 27, 1962. Received his primary education in Railway school and high school education in New English school in Hubballi, He graduated in Arts from Sri Kadasiddeshwar Arts College. And he later became active in the Bharatiya Janata party, rising through the ranks to become a party activist and Pralhad Joshi has served as the General secretary of the BJP party’s Dharwad unit in 1998 and also served as BJP Karnataka President in 1995. Joshi Came to the limelight as Rastradwaja Horata Samiti Sanchalak. When the BJP organized a movement to hoist the tricolor at idgah Maidan in Hubballi.

Pralhada Joshi, who took advantage of the opportunities given, He Known in both the field of organization and public administration. In his long political career spanning decades, this will be the second time that Joshi will be serving as a Minister. Pralhad Joshi has been appointed as the Minister of New and Renewable Energy under PM Modi’s third term and Joshi would also be at the head of the consumer affairs, food and public distribution Ministry.
